1. Browser Issues

The most common scenario where the blurry screen occurs on HBO Max is when you stream on a browser, especially on Chrome. For example, HBO Max seems to max out at 720p on Chrome but can get up to 1080p on other browsers like Microsoft Edge.

Also, unlike the HBO Max app, browsers have permission restrictions, plugin software, and other factors that affect the performance of a streaming service on the browser. Please try the methods provided below one after the other to eliminate browser issues that may be causing your HBO Max to be blurry.

Fix – Use Another Browser Like Edge

Video quality is the number one reason why you may be experiencing blurry video on HBO Max. The main factors that determine the display quality of the video are:

  • The native film quality of the movie or show
  • The streaming quality provided by HBO Max
  • The video quality available on your browser

Now, unless you are watching a really-old show, most shows and movies today are filmed and produced in excellent quality. And, as we stated earlier, HBO streams in the best quality. This leaves the video quality available on your browser as the likely reason for the blurry video on HBO Max.

If you are streaming on Google Chrome, you may have noticed that it maxes out at 720p for HBO Max. While this is not a bad quality in itself, it requires a title with extremely-high video quality to display well on your browser.

So, if you have a blurry HBO Max on Chrome, it is best to switch to Edge and see if the problem goes away. At least on Edge, you can increase the video quality to 1080p if it does not play at that quality automatically.

Fix 2 – Use HBO Max HQ to Change Quality

If you do not want to use another browser, you could actually use an extension to increase the video quality on Chrome to the highest possible. The extension is called HBO Max HQ. You can use it to stream HBO Max at even 2560x1440p (QHD) and eliminate blurry video as long as your internet speed is strong enough.

To do this:

1. Open your Chrome browser

2. Go to the Chrome web store

3. Search for HBO Max HQ and select it from the results

4. Then click to add it to Chrome

5. After installing it, go to the HBO Max website and open the movie of the show you want to stream

6. Play the video

7. Then, click on the Extensions icon at the top of the browser

8. Select HBO Max HQ, then select the highest available video quality from the options

9. This will cause the video to reload and start playing in the new, selected quality

Note: It is best to use one quality for each title. If you change quality severally for the same title, it may cause issues with the video player, and you may need to open the site in a new tab

Fix 7 – Exit Private Browsing Mode

Private Browsing allows you to browse the internet without having your browsing data stored on the browser. When you close the browser, no record of the pages you visit is retained.

But browsing history is not the only feature that’s disabled by private browsing. Several other functionalities such as cache, cookies, auto-fill, device history, and some plugins are also disabled. HBO Max requires some of these features to function properly. Therefore, when you use Private Browsing to stream on HBO Max, you may get a blurry video issue on the site.

To fix this, exit private browsing and open a normal browser to stream HBO Max. Note that private browsing is also called Incognito Mode on some browsers; they are one and the same thing.

3. Internet Is Bad

In any HBO Max support session, you will find that HBO refers to an internet connection as the most important factor that affects your streaming experience. Even the display quality is automatically adjusted by HBO Max servers to suit the internet speed of your connection.

You need to understand that to stream seamlessly on HBO Max, huge amounts of data have to be transferred from HBO Max servers to your device per second. In fact, the minimum bandwidth required for streaming on HBO Max is 5Mbps, but the more the better.

So, if your HBO Max is blurred and you have tried all the fixes provided so far, it’s definitely time to check your internet connection to see if it’s good enough for streaming.

Fix 3 – Make Sure You Are Using 5GHz Band Instead of 2.4 GHz

Most modern WIFI routers have 2.4GHz and 5GHz frequencies. With the 2.4GHz frequency, you get less speed but more WIFI range. With the 5GHz frequency, you get more speed but less WIFI range.

Apart from lower speeds, another problem with 2.4GHz frequency is that it is more prone to interference from other devices around your location such as Bluetooth devices, older routers, microwaves, garage openers, and baby monitors. This further negatively impacts the available signals and speed on the 2.4Ghz frequency.

To get the best streaming experience on HBO Max, you need to make use of the 5GHz frequency and ensure that your streaming device is no more than 30ft from the router.

Dual-frequency routers automatically switch from 2.4 to 5 GHz when searching for the best connection at each point in time. To use 5GHz, you would have to totally disable the 2.4GHz frequency on your router. However, please note that some devices that may be connected to your router use only 2.4GHz frequency.

5. HBO Max Down

The blurry video issue on HBO Max has also, on rare occasions, been caused by issues on HBO Max servers. If HBO Max servers or some of its services are down, you may experience streaming issues like blurry video, black screen, and freezing picture.

To deliver streaming to users across the world, HBO Max uses Content Delivery Networks and distributed servers. This makes it possible to transmit large amounts of streaming data to any location without buffering or blurring. If an issue occurs on this setup, the amount of data transmitted at each point in time becomes reduced, resulting in a blurry display.
